26 “I have to get them out of there.” Lukas paced Cephas’s tiny apartment, hands clasped behind his back as he glared at the floor. “They’ll be dead soon if this goes on any longer.” He couldn’t fully comprehend the depth of his anger, whether it stemmed more from the Unclean’s possession of the quantum orb or from the shame and guilt overwhelming him. He’d left his cousins in the hands of those monsters twice now—first when he’d escaped the Main Laboratory of Sector One before the compound fell, and again when he’d had no choice but to flee the Unclean headquarters facility.
